Application Of Near Infrared Spectroscopy Technology In The Production Process Of Paeony Formula Granule

At present, the quality control of the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) formula granule production process generally involves only the content ana-lysis at the end of the process, and on-line quality control of the process has been reported rarely. Production process of TCM formula granule is typical batch process, consist of a series units such as extraction, concentration, drying, etc., a change in parameter of each unit will affect the final product quality. Lack of effective on-line quality analysis method, production oper-ations often rely on experience, decision process is complete based on exp-erience, leading to product hard to reach for international drug quality stablility requirements, which seriously restricted the TCM formula granule industrialization and internationalization development.Near infrared spectroscopy (NIRS) is the most commonly used technology for process analysis, which is a new type of detection method, developing rapidly since the late 1980s, the samples does not need complex pretreatment can be directly tested, the testing process is usually done in a few minutes, and the whole testing process doesn't need to use any chemical reagent, it is a kind of environmental protection analysis and detection methods, it has been widely used in agricultural, petrochemical, life sciences and pharmaceutical analysis and other fields.Near infrared spectroscopy technology applied in TCM formula granule production process, establishing near infrared (NIR) on-line monitoring method in the production process key operation units such as extraction, concentra-tion, drying, etc., getting the material properties information from the actual production process timely, to understand the relationship between the key process parameters and the quality of the final product, thus to achieve production process parameter real-time control and optimization, making different batches of product achieve quality stablility requirements, and promoting the further development of TCM formula granule.In this paper, the application of NIRS technique to on-line monitor the production process of peony formula granule had been researched, and achieved satisfactory results.1. Quality control of herbal medicine in the whole production process of TCM formula granule plays an important role, the quality of medicinal materials which come from different areas and different batches exist certain differen-ces, which directly affects the subsequent operation process and the final product quality. Radix Paeoniae Alba selected in this paper come from different areas across the country, has certain representativeness, all samples were crushed under the same conditions, and pass 80 mesh pharmacopoeia sieve. Multivariate calibration models based on partial least squares (PLS) algorithm were developed to correlate the spectra and the corresponding values determ-ined by the reference method. The corelation coefficients (R2)of the calibra-tion models were 0.938,0.943 and 0.976, and the prediction average relative deviation for paeoniflori,albiflorin and moisture content were 6.46%,0.23% and 3.82%, respectively. The NIRS determination method was rapidly, accuracy, nondestructive and non-pollution. It can dispose the samples without compli-cated pretreatment. It is qualified to analyze TCM whose components are complex rapidly. NIRS can be used to control the quality of herbal material of paeony formula granule.2. Box-Behnken response surface method is a statistical method that use multiple quadratic equation to fit the relations between factors and the responses, through the analysis of the regression equation to find the optimum process parameters,to solve the multivariate problems. In this article, base on the results of single factor experiment, Box-Behnken experimental design combining with response surface methodology(RSM) was employed, with the soa-king time (X1), the water addition (X2), the extraction time (X3) as the inde-pendent variables. The response variable was the amount of Total Glucoside of Paeony. The optimization Processing Parameters was as follows:X1,X2and X3 levels of 98.4min,12 times and 69.8min, respectively. The observed responses are in close agreement with the predicted values of the mathematic models, and the Box-Behnken response surface method is suitable for optimizing the extraction of TCM.3. The extraction process of TCM is a key step in the production process, due to lack of on-line monitoring method, it is difficult to ensure the sta-bility of product quality. In this paper, the extraction process as the research object, multivariate calibration models based on partial least squares (PLS) algorithm were developed to correlate the spectra and the corresponding values determined by the reference method. The prediction average relative deviation for the content of albiflorin,paeoniflorin were 1.51%,-1.87%, respectively, the prediction average recovery were 100.48%,98.13%, respectively. That the established quantitative NIR calibration model can be used in the extraction process to on-line monitor the content changge of albiflorin and paeoniflorin.4. Extraction is an important step in the TCM production process, the quality of different batches extract exist differences, which directly affects the subsequent operation process and the final product quality. In this paper, the concentration process as the research object, multivariate calibration models based on PLS2 algorithm were developed to correlate the spectra and the corresponding values determined by the reference method. The prediction average relative deviation for the content of albiflorin,paeoniflorin were-1.16%,0.94%, respectively. That the use of near infrared spectroscopy reflect the enrichment process in real-time liquid state, to improve the quality of traditional Chinese medicine extract stability. Through using the NIRS technology, the situation of medicine liquid in the extraction process can be reflected, Therefore, the stability of the extract quality to obtain improved.5. The spray drying method has the characteristics such as fast-drying, heating time is short, less production processes, good mobility, homogeneous texture, good solubility,etc. In recent years, TCM industry has developed rapidly, the spray drying technology is widely used in many pharmaceutical enterprise. In this paper, the optimum technological conditions of the spray drying process of paeony extract were researched. According to the single factor experiment and the orthogonal test of 3 factors and 3 levels was ado-pted, and the optimum combination was obtained. the result showed the optimum conditions of spray drying process were as followed:inlet air temperature and outlet air temperature were 190℃and 90℃, the relative density of the extract was 1.08 (60℃), inlet flow rate was 7mL/min. 6.In this paper,NIRS technology applied in the spray drying process of paeony extract were researched, multivariate calibration models based on PLS and PCR algorithm were developed to correlate the spectra and the corresponding values determined by the reference method. The prediction average relative deviation for the content of moisture content,albiflorin,paeoniflorin were-1.38%,0.30%,0.12%, respectively, the prediction average recovery were 98.62%, 100.30%,100.12%, respectively. That the established quantitative NIR calibration model can be used in the spray drying process.The research results show that NIRS technology can be used to on-line monitor the major parts of production process of Paeony formula granule. If this research achievement and the characteristics of TCM formula granule production process are combined, set up a complete NIRS on-line detection system to monitor the production process, and improve the detection model of NIRS continually, This can control the quality of TCM formula granule effectively and ensure the stablility and repeatability of product quality.
